Output 299768091535fa33edb85716477b0bf119768a15cb2210c0c2972ea60ba94abf:4

value
123100578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1de49c93cff311333de74fb2e73a414a197b93cb OP_EQUAL
address
MAdDhD1NCxUnoBLKfrkVCZmyX2kHMcjhJm
transaction
299768091535fa33edb85716477b0bf119768a15cb2210c0c2972ea60ba94abf
spent
true